The Fairview Panthers will square off against the Midland Rebels at 4:00 p.m. on Monday. The two teams are strolling into their contests after big wins in their previous games.
Having struggled with five losses in a row, Fairview turned things around against Singer on Friday. They blew past the Hornets 14-1. Considering the Panthers have won seven matches by more than five runs this season, Friday's blowout was nothing new.
14 must be Midland's lucky number: they beat Elton with that score not once but twice on Saturday. The Rebels didn't even let the Indians on the board, marking the Rebels' second-straight 14-0 shutout. Winning may never get old, but the Rebels sure are getting used to it with their third in a row.
Midland's win was their third stra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 8-10. The road vict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 0.3 runs on average over those games. As for Fairview, their win bumped their record up to 9-6.
